int dsi_pll_clock_register_12nm(struct platform_device *pdev,
|
|
struct mdss_pll_resources *pll_res)
|
|
{
|
|
int rc = 0, ndx, i;
|
|
struct clk *clk = NULL;
|
|
struct clk_onecell_data *clk_data;
|
|
int num_clks = ARRAY_SIZE(mdss_dsi_pllcc_12nm);
|
|
struct regmap *rmap;
|
|
struct dsi_pll_db *pdb;
|
|
|
|
if (!pdev || !pdev->dev.of_node ||
|
|
!pll_res || !pll_res->pll_base) {
|
|
pr_err("Invalid params\n");
|
|
return -EINVAL;
|
|
}
|
|
|
|
ndx = pll_res->index;
|
|
|
|
if (ndx >= DSI_PLL_MAX) {
|
|
pr_err("pll index(%d) NOT supported\n", ndx);
|
|
return -EINVAL;
|
|
}
|
|
|
|
pdb = &pll_db[ndx];
|
|
pll_res->priv = pdb;
|
|
pll_res->vco_delay = VCO_DELAY_USEC;
|
|
pdb->pll = pll_res;
|
|
ndx++;
|
|
ndx %= DSI_PLL_MAX;
|
|
pdb->next = &pll_db[ndx];
|
|
|
|
clk_data = devm_kzalloc(&pdev->dev, sizeof(struct clk_onecell_data),
|
|
GFP_KERNEL);
|
|
if (!clk_data)
|
|
return -ENOMEM;
|
|
|
|
clk_data->clks = devm_kzalloc(&pdev->dev, (num_clks *
|
|
sizeof(struct clk *)), GFP_KERNEL);
|
|
if (!clk_data->clks) {
|
|
devm_kfree(&pdev->dev, clk_data);
|
|
return -ENOMEM;
|
|
}
|
|
clk_data->clk_num = num_clks;
|
|
|
|
/* Establish client data */
|
|
if (pll_res->index == 0) {
|
|
rmap = devm_regmap_init(&pdev->dev, &post_div_mux_regmap_bus,
|
|
pll_res, &dsi_pll_12nm_config);
|
|
dsi0pll_post_div_mux.clkr.regmap = rmap;
|
|
|
|
rmap = devm_regmap_init(&pdev->dev, &gp_div_mux_regmap_bus,
|
|
pll_res, &dsi_pll_12nm_config);
|
|
dsi0pll_gp_div_mux.clkr.regmap = rmap;
|
|
|
|
rmap = devm_regmap_init(&pdev->dev, &pclk_div_regmap_bus,
|
|
pll_res, &dsi_pll_12nm_config);
|
|
dsi0pll_pclk_src.clkr.regmap = rmap;
|
|
|
|
dsi0pll_vco_clk.priv = pll_res;
|
|
for (i = VCO_CLK_0; i <= BYTE_CLK_SRC_0_CLK; i++) {
|
|
clk = devm_clk_register(&pdev->dev,
|
|
mdss_dsi_pllcc_12nm[i]);
|
|
if (IS_ERR(clk)) {
|
|
pr_err("clk registration failed for DSI clock:%d\n",
|
|
pll_res->index);
|
|
rc = -EINVAL;
|
|
goto clk_register_fail;
|
|
}
|
|
clk_data->clks[i] = clk;
|
|
|
|
}
|
|
|
|
rc = of_clk_add_provider(pdev->dev.of_node,
|
|
of_clk_src_onecell_get, clk_data);
|
|
|
|
|
|
} else {
|
|
rmap = devm_regmap_init(&pdev->dev, &post_div_mux_regmap_bus,
|
|
pll_res, &dsi_pll_12nm_config);
|
|
dsi1pll_post_div_mux.clkr.regmap = rmap;
|
|
|
|
rmap = devm_regmap_init(&pdev->dev, &gp_div_mux_regmap_bus,
|
|
pll_res, &dsi_pll_12nm_config);
|
|
dsi1pll_gp_div_mux.clkr.regmap = rmap;
|
|
|
|
rmap = devm_regmap_init(&pdev->dev, &pclk_div_regmap_bus,
|
|
pll_res, &dsi_pll_12nm_config);
|
|
dsi1pll_pclk_src.clkr.regmap = rmap;
|
|
|
|
dsi1pll_vco_clk.priv = pll_res;
|
|
|
|
for (i = VCO_CLK_1; i <= BYTE_CLK_SRC_1_CLK; i++) {
|
|
clk = devm_clk_register(&pdev->dev,
|
|
mdss_dsi_pllcc_12nm[i]);
|
|
if (IS_ERR(clk)) {
|
|
pr_err("clk registration failed for DSI clock:%d\n",
|
|
pll_res->index);
|
|
rc = -EINVAL;
|
|
goto clk_register_fail;
|
|
}
|
|
clk_data->clks[i] = clk;
|
|
|
|
}
|
|
|
|
rc = of_clk_add_provider(pdev->dev.of_node,
|
|
of_clk_src_onecell_get, clk_data);
|
|
}
|
|
if (!rc) {
|
|
pr_info("Registered DSI PLL ndx=%d, clocks successfully",
|
|
pll_res->index);
|
|
|
|
return rc;
|
|
}
|
|
clk_register_fail:
|
|
devm_kfree(&pdev->dev, clk_data->clks);
|
|
devm_kfree(&pdev->dev, clk_data);
|
|
return rc;
|
|
}
